mybatis的写法,mybatis常用写法有哪些

科技资讯 投稿 9200 0 评论

mybatis的写法,mybatis常用写法有哪些

以下内容主要是针对遇上mybatis常用写法有哪些等问题,我们该怎么处理呢。下面这篇文章将为你提供一个解决思路,希望能帮你解决到相关问题。

MyBatis是一款优秀的持久层框架,它支持定制化SQL、存储过程以及高级映射。MyBatis使用简单的XML或注解来配置和映射原生类型、接口和Java POJO(Plain Old Java Objects,普通的Java对象)为数据库中的记录。

1、MyBatis的配置

MyBatis的配置有两种,一种是XML文件配置,另一种是注解配置。XML文件配置是MyBatis最常用的配置方式,它的配置文件一般放置在resources目录下,文件名为mybatis-config.xml,内容如下:




  
    
      
      
        
        
        
        
      
    
  
  
    
  

注解配置是MyBatis 3.1.0开始支持的配置方式,它使用注解的方式来配置映射语句,可以减少开发的工作量,但是它的灵活性不如XML配置高。MyBatis的注解配置有以下几种:
  • @Select:查询操作
  • @Insert:插入操作
  • @Update:更新操作
  • @Delete:删除操作

2、MyBatis的映射文件

MyBatis的映射文件是MyBatis的核心,它是MyBatis的配置文件,用于配置SQL语句、存储过程、参数映射、结果映射等。MyBatis的映射文件一般放置在resources目录下,文件名为xxxMapper.xml,内容如下:




  

3、MyBatis的实体类

MyBatis的实体类是MyBatis的核心,它用于封装查询结果,它一般放置在entity包下,文件名为User.java,内容如下:

public class User {
  private Integer id;
  private String name;
  private Integer age;
  //getter、setter省略
}
MyBatis提供了强大的持久层框架,它的配置、映射文件和实体类是MyBatis的核心,它们构成了MyBatis的基本框架。MyBatis的配置有XML文件配置和注解配置,映射文件用于配置SQL语句、存储过程、参数映射、结果映射等,实体类用于封装查询结果。

总结

以上就是为你整理的mybatis常用写法有哪些全部内容,希望文章能够帮你解决相关问题,更多请关注本站相关栏目的其它相关文章!

编程笔记 » mybatis的写法,mybatis常用写法有哪些

赞同 (55) or 分享 (0)
游客 发表我的评论   换个身份
取消评论

表情
(0)个小伙伴在吐槽